Short answer: HSAs save on taxes through tax-deductible contributions, tax-free growth, and tax-free withdrawals for qualified medical expenses, with additional savings from employer contributions, rollover balances, and penalty-free non-medical use after 65.

Triple tax advantage of HSAs

Health Savings Accounts (HSAs) are a powerful tool to save on taxes while managing your healthcare expenses. By understanding how HSAs work, you can take advantage of their tax-saving benefits and maximize your savings.

One of the main ways HSAs save on taxes is through the triple tax advantage:

  • Tax-deductible contributions: The money you contribute to your HSA is tax-deductible, reducing your taxable income.
  • Tax-free growth: Any interest or investment earnings in your HSA are tax-free, allowing your savings to grow faster.
  • Tax-free withdrawals for qualified medical expenses: When you use the funds in your HSA for eligible medical costs, the withdrawals are tax-free, providing you with tax savings.

Additional HSA tax savings opportunities

In addition to the triple tax advantage, there are other ways an HSA can save you money on taxes:

  • Employer contributions: If your employer contributes to your HSA, those contributions are not included in your taxable income.
  • Roll-over balance: Unlike Flexible Spending Accounts (FSAs), the balance in your HSA rolls over from year to year, allowing you to accumulate savings and continue benefiting from tax advantages.
  • Retirement savings: Once you turn 65, you can use the funds in your HSA for non-medical expenses without penalty, although regular income tax applies. This can serve as a supplemental retirement savings account.
